The Stuffed Animal Rescue Foundation is dedicated to the mental and physical rehabilitation of abandoned stuffed animals. The one-woman organization has been in operation since 2010 under the watchful eye and erratic pen of Austin artist Wendy Mitchell, and has facilitated over 300 stuffed animal adoptions.
Perhaps you have seen a Stuffed Animal Petting Zoo on 37th Street in December? Now there is an official headquarters, located at 2825 Hancock Dr. #111 Austin, TX 78731.
The SARF Headquarters features rotating shows with varying themes in the gallery, in addition to a permanent administrative office where you can observe stuffed employees hard at work keeping the organization afloat.
In addition, there is a chaotic workshop area that may or may not be presentable for public viewing, where the artist/Chief Operating Officer conducts medical services for stuffies, in addition to various workshops for stuffed animals and/or their living companions.
